Two caseworkers share an office. The first caseworker has fifteen active cases. The second caseworker has twice the number of active cases. how many active cases does the office have?

Answer:

45

Step-by-step explanation:

first caseworker = 15 active cases

second caseworker = 2 x number of active cases

                                 = 2 x 15

                                 = 30 active cases

∴ number of active cases the office have = 15 + 30

                                                                     = 45
